The 7 day weather forecast summary for Rasos de Peguera, Spain:

Taking a look at the forecast over the coming week and the average daytime maximum will be around 4°C, with a high of 6°C expected on Sunday afternoon. The average minimum temperature for the week ahead will be around -1°C, dipping to its lowest on Thursday morning at -4°C. There is no significant precipitation forecast for the period. The strongest wind will be felt on Monday afternoon, coming from the west, and reaching around 8mph, that's about 14km/h.
